Cultivation Considerations:

Grevillea ‘Ochre Pokers’ thrives in well-drained soil and prefers a sunny location, mimicking its native Australian habitat. These conditions allow the plant to flourish and produce those captivating blooms that we adore. While it’s relatively drought-tolerant, regular watering, especially during dry spells, will help it reach its full potential.

Caring for Your Ochre Pokers:

Despite its resilience, a little care can go a long way.

  • Pruning: Regular pruning after flowering helps to maintain the plant’s shape and encourage healthy growth.
  • Fertilizing: Light fertilization in spring will give your plant a boost and encourage abundant flowering.
  • Pest and Disease: Grevillea ‘Ochre Pokers’ is relatively pest and disease-resistant, making it a low-maintenance choice.
